Daniel Mirea is an accredited CBT psychotherapist, a senior lecturer and a clinical supervisor who trained and also trains in different cognitive and behavioural approaches including traditional-CBT, Compassion Focused Therapy, Cognitive-Behavioural Hypnosis, EMDR, Schema Therapy, Mindfulness (MBCT), Dialectical Behaviour Therapy or ACT. With a career spanning over 35 years in the mental health field, Daniel dotted many 'i's and crossed many 't's in the fields of mental health, forensic psychology or substance misuse clinics as a clinical head, clinical supervisor or trainer. Daniel Mirea always felt drawn towards complex cases of low self-esteem and childhood trauma but also at the other end of the spectrum by the prospect of enhancing performance and abilities through a positive mindset. As such, over the years he developed a few behavioural approaches including and especially Neuroaffective-CBT for chronic feelings of shame, Emotion-Focused CBT for interpersonal problems and Sports-CBT for enhancing performance in sports.
